Made to Last

Ingersoll builds these blades from heat-treated Boron steel that’s specifically formulated for disc blade applications. The 46-52 Rockwell hardness gives you the perfect balance—hard enough to hold a sharp edge through rocks and tough conditions, but not so brittle that it chips or cracks under impact. The Wear Tuff coating adds an extra layer of protection that keeps the blade cutting efficiently longer than uncoated steel.

Installation Notes

This is a direct replacement that mounts right to your existing gang setup. Measure twice, drill once if you need to modify the center hole for your specific axle configuration. Track your blade wear by measuring diameter annually; most blades are shot when they’ve lost 3-4 inches. Never mix worn and new blades on the same gang – the diameter difference creates uneven cutting that leaves mohawk strips in your field.
